Which of the following expresses the number of
meters a contestant must travel in a 3-lap race where
the course is a circle of radius R meters?
F. 3R
G. 3πR
H. 3πR^2
J. 6R
K. 6πR

[tex]1\ lap\to2\pi R\\\\3\ lap\to3\cdot2\pi R=6\pi R\\\\Answer:K.[/tex]
